Course Description
VALDYN / VALKIN training courses are three days long, with two days of VALDYN training followed by one day of VALKIN training. The content of the courses are listed below.
Requirements
No prior VALDYN / CAMSPRING knowledge is required if the attendee is enrolled for all three days of the training. General knowledge of internal combustion engines is recommended.
Course Content
Basic VALDYN training (two days):
- Introduction to valvetrain, crankshaft, and drive system simulation and analysis
- Standard and new features of VALDYN
- Step-by-step hands-on model building modules to learn correct model-building practices
- Swing follower training example.
- Gear pair training example
- SOHC training example
- Reduction drive training example
Basic CAMSPRING training (one day):
Introduction to kinematic analysis of valvetrain systems.
Standard and new features of CAMSPRING.
Step-by-step hands-on model building modules to learn correct model-building practices.
